Cost of Trail Cutting in Greenville

Zip

Trail cutting in Greenville, SC, is an essential service for creating and maintaining the scenic pathways that connect the community with nature. The cost of trail cutting can vary significantly based on several factors, including the complexity of the terrain and the specific requirements of the project. Understanding these factors can help you budget more effectively for your trail-cutting needs.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Terrain Complexity: Hilly or rocky areas require more labor and equipment.
  • Trail Length: Longer trails naturally incur higher costs due to more extensive labor and materials.
  • Vegetation Density: Dense vegetation needs more time and specialized equipment to clear.
  • Accessibility: Remote or hard-to-reach areas can increase transportation and labor costs.
  • Permits and Regulations: Compliance with local regulations may involve additional fees and administrative work.
  • Seasonal Variations: Prices can fluctuate based on the season, with higher costs often seen in peak periods.
  • Equipment Used: The type and quality of equipment can affect both efficiency and cost.

Average Costs for Common Tasks

Task Average Cost (Greenville, SC)
Basic Trail Clearing $1,500 - $3,000 per mile
Advanced Trail Cutting $3,500 - $6,000 per mile
Vegetation Removal $500 - $1,200 per acre
Terrain Grading $2,000 - $4,000 per mile
Trail Maintenance $1,000 - $2,500 annually
Permit and Administrative Fees $100 - $500 per project
